Klamath driver allegedly flees when collision kills passenger

Full story: Eureka Times Standard

The California Highway Patrol is searching for a Klamath man who allegedly fled the scene of a car crash that killed one of his passengers on Thursday afternoon on U.S. Highway 101 south of Del Norte County.
